Burden Of Disease: Costing An Effective Package Of Care For Mental Disorders
Funder
National Health and Medical Research Council
Funding Amount
$272,735.00
Summary
The Global Burden of Disease project, a WHO-World Bank-Harvard collaboration, presented an unprecedented picture of global health across the developed and developing world, providing much-needed information for planning health services. Health was measured at the population level, and combined the number of life years lost due to death and disablement to give a total amount of life lost per disorder. One surprise of the project was the importance of mental disorders, accounting for 43% of life years lost due to disability in countries like Australia. Service planning to reduce this burden requires knowledge of cost-effective treatments.This project will trial a method used for combining burden and cost-effectiveness data to design an essential package of services to address the treatment shortfall in mental disorders. This research will assist in our understanding of why burden due to mental disorders persists, and the extent to which current treatment knowledge is able to address this burden within existing budgetary constraints. This will be achieved by: 1) detailing the costs and population outcome of current services in Australia for mental disorders, to determine which disorders are currently adequately treated and which disorders require further intervention, 2) calculating the costs and outcome of best practice interventions from clinical practice guidelines, to understand the extent to which current treatment knowledge can reduce burden due to mental disorders, 3) examining the equity consequences of such a package of ideal interventions, with the understanding that the treatment endpoint is not the same for all disorders. This is a secondary analysis, representing a method for translating existing cost and outcome data for individual treatments into their costs and consequences for health planning at the population level.Read moreRead less

Motor Functioning In Autism And Asperger's Disorder: Furthering Current Neurobehavioural And Clinical Definitions
Funder
National Health and Medical Research Council
Funding Amount
$354,932.00
Summary
While it is well known that autism and Asperger's disorder are associated with social, communicative, and behavioural symptoms, it is less well known that affected individuals also have considerable movement and coordination difficulties. For example, these children often have problems with hand writing, walking, hopping, skipping, catching, and running. These skills are very important for success at school; for example, if children are unable to participate in school sports they often feel isolated and rejected from the peer group. Also, hand writing problems have a significant impact on children's academic performance. Our previous research has suggested that there may be particular patterns of motor problems that characterise individuals with autism and Asperger's disorder. Our proposed research aims to use the kinds of 3D motion analysis technology used in the movie industry to capture exactly how people affected by these conditions move and respond to the environment. This study will enable us to highlight particular parts of the brain-motor circuitry that are affected by these disorders and will also enable us to more clearly distinguish how autism is different from Asperger's disorder. Ultimately, it is hoped that our motor investigations will lead to improved assessment and interventions for these disorders.Read moreRead less
In Vivo Gene Transfer And Phenotype Correction Of Normal And Urea-cycle Deficient Primary Human Hepatocytes In Chimeric Mouse-human Livers: Towards Gene Therapy For Metabolic Liver Disease
Funder
National Health and Medical Research Council
Funding Amount
$493,747.00
Summary
Genetic liver disease imposes a major health and economic burden. Existing medical treatments are frequently inadequate, often necessitating liver transplantation which carries its own limitations and risks. Using a gene therapy approach we have achieved life-long cure of mice with OTC-deficiency, a condition with a high risk of disability and death in affected infants. This application focuses on translating this success in mice through to human therapy.
